en.Wedoany.com Reported - National Highways announced on August 7 that, following a detailed assessment, the M42 motorway junction 6 north bridge is at risk of further deterioration and must be demolished. The bridge had already been closed to traffic in July.
The bridge, which opened in 1976, was found during inspections to have concrete damage and partial corrosion of reinforcement, prompting National Highways to impose a 7.5-tonne weight limit. New Civil Engineer (NCE) reported in July that the bridge had to be closed because road users ignored the weight restriction. Repeated breaches of the weight limit, combined with further extensive investigations and structural monitoring, led the highways authority to close the bridge on July 13. National Highways stated that detailed inspections revealed the bridge was at risk of further deterioration, and that strengthening would not provide a long-term solution.

National Highways said its aim is to "minimise disruption caused by the demolition" by carrying out the work during planned road closures between junctions 6 and 9 of the M42 for HS2 works over the coming weeks. The authority added that plans are currently being developed to install a temporary bridge at the junction before the replacement structure is fitted.
National Highways manages more than 23,000 structures, including around 9,000 bridges. The authority said all structures on its network are subject to the Design Manual for Roads and Bridges (DMRB), with general inspections every two years and more detailed principal inspections every six years; inspection frequency was increased after initial deterioration was identified.
Ian Doust, National Highways' Director of Network Planning and Development, said many of the motorways and structures managed by the authority were built more than half a century ago and now need updating or replacing to ensure they remain fit for purpose. He said safety must be the top priority, which is why the highways authority closed the bridge when it saw how quickly the condition of the structure was changing; investigations indicated that demolition and rebuilding to modern standards is the most effective and efficient solution to ensure safe and reliable passage for people and goods.
